Belden 1585A Cat5e UTP Solid Plenum is a CMP rated cable. The cable is designed to be used in plenum air-return spaces, such as drop ceilings. Plenum cable is commonly used for structured cabling projects such as vertical, horizontal, or backbone systems. Belden 1585A features a Flamarrest low smoke PVC jacket. Internally the cable consisted of 4 pair 24 AWG bare copper conductors. 'Plenum' refers to the highest fire-resistance standard of the National Electrical Code (NEC). Many local building codes specify that plenum-rated cables must be used in plenum air-return spaces, such as drop ceilings. These cables have special fire-retardant jackets, but there is no performance difference between plenum and non-plenum cables. Because plenum cables meet the highest standard, they can be used in any application, but due to price differences it makes sense only to use plenum cables when necessary.
